I'm working on setting up a reverse caching proxy to augment the
performance of a very slow web application, and I'm evaluating squid
for this purpose. Most of the URLs generated by this application have
parameters in the URL, and squid refuses to cache these. Is this
something that squid can be configured to do, or is it completely out
of the question?
